Output 85d7421cdf7c1fd89aa32e0cd624b16632f5feb27ae813e9ce87a64c7a756ef3:1

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82404429bd9cf07a9e7fd7aebdbceecce9a67d1 OP_EQUAL
address
AF4KPShBxNiTT6Cn3Q7ptQAePqfBH2gQjA
transaction
85d7421cdf7c1fd89aa32e0cd624b16632f5feb27ae813e9ce87a64c7a756ef3